Understanding Fissures and the Role of Diet
Dealing with fissures can be uncomfortable and frustrating. These small tears in the lining of the anus or rectum can cause pain, bleeding, and discomfort. While medical treatment is often necessary, your diet can play a crucial role in the healing process. The Power of Fiber: Your Fissure-Fighting Friend
- Leafy Greens: Nature’s Healing Powerhouse
Leafy greens like spinach, kale, and Swiss chard are not just nutritious; they’re also excellent for healing fissures. These vegetables are rich in fiber, which helps soften stools and reduce strain during bowel movements. Additionally, they contain vitamins A and C, which promote tissue repair and boost your immune system.
Tip: Try incorporating a large salad into your daily meals or add a handful of spinach to your morning smoothie.
- Whole Grains: The Foundation of a Fissure-Friendly Diet
Whole grains are a fantastic source of insoluble fiber, which adds bulk to your stool and makes it easier to pass. Options like brown rice, quinoa, and oatmeal are excellent choices. They not only help prevent constipation but also provide sustained energy throughout the day.
- Brown rice can be a great replacement for white rice in your meals
- Oatmeal makes for a filling and fiber-rich breakfast
- Quinoa can be used in salads or as a side dish for added nutrition

Hydration Heroes: Keeping Things Moving
- Water: The Ultimate Healer
While not technically a food, water is crucial in the healing process of fissures. Staying well-hydrated helps soften stools, making them easier to pass and reducing strain on the affected area. Aim for at least 8 glasses of water per day, and consider increasing your intake if you’re also consuming more fiber.
- Watermelon: A Juicy Solution
Watermelon is not only delicious but also incredibly hydrating. It’s composed of about 92% water and contains a good amount of fiber. This combination makes it an excellent food for promoting regular, easy-to-pass bowel movements. Plus, its natural sweetness makes it a perfect healthy snack or dessert option.
Soothing Selections: Foods That Calm and Heal
- Probiotic-Rich Yogurt: Balancing Your Gut
Probiotic-rich foods like yogurt can be tremendously beneficial for healing fissures. These beneficial bacteria help maintain a healthy gut environment, which can lead to softer, more regular bowel movements. Look for yogurt with live active cultures, and consider Greek yogurt for an extra protein boost.
Pro tip: If you’re lactose intolerant, try dairy-free yogurt alternatives made from coconut, almond, or soy.
- Chia Seeds: Tiny Seeds, Big Impact
Chia seeds are a powerhouse when it comes to fiber content. When soaked in liquid, they form a gel-like substance that can help lubricate the digestive tract and promote easier bowel movements. They’re also rich in omega-3 fatty acids, which have anti-inflammatory properties that may aid in the healing process.
- Add chia seeds to your morning smoothie
- Sprinkle them on top of yogurt or oatmeal
- Make a simple chia seed pudding for a nutritious dessert
Nutrient-Dense Options: Fueling Your Body’s Healing Process
- Sweet Potatoes: A Fiber-Filled Favorite
Sweet potatoes are not only delicious but also packed with fiber and essential nutrients. They’re particularly high in vitamin A, which is crucial for tissue repair and maintaining the health of the intestinal lining. Roasted, mashed, or baked, sweet potatoes make a versatile addition to any meal.
- Berries: Nature’s Candy with a Healing Touch
Berries like strawberries, blueberries, and raspberries are excellent choices for those dealing with fissures. They’re rich in fiber, vitamins, and antioxidants, which can help reduce inflammation and promote healing. Their natural sweetness makes them a perfect snack or addition to breakfast cereals and smoothies.
The Importance of Healthy Fats
- Avocado: Creamy Comfort for Your Digestive System
Avocados are not only rich in fiber but also contain healthy fats that can help lubricate the digestive tract. This can make bowel movements smoother and less painful. Additionally, avocados are packed with vitamins E and K, which support tissue healing and overall health.
- Spread mashed avocado on whole-grain toast for a fiber-rich breakfast
- Add sliced avocado to salads for extra nutrition and creaminess
- Use avocado as a base for creamy, dairy-free dressings and sauces

Incorporating These Foods into Your Diet
Now that you’re familiar with these nine foods that can help heal fissures, it’s time to incorporate them into your daily meals. Remember, consistency is key when it comes to dietary changes. Start by adding one or two of these foods to your diet and gradually increase the variety.
Here’s a sample day of meals that incorporate many of these fissure-friendly foods:
- Breakfast: Oatmeal topped with berries, chia seeds, and a dollop of probiotic yogurt
- Lunch: A large salad with leafy greens, quinoa, and avocado
- Snack: Sliced watermelon or a handful of berries
- Dinner: Baked sweet potato with a side of steamed leafy greens and brown rice
